    installing cargo barrier ssv sportswagon

    Cool, thanks. So the cargo barrier is all done. As it turns out you don't even need a template for the floor screws, you just have to take out the 2 cargo hooks flip the panel over and you will see exactly where you need to drill the holes out. Wish I knew that earlier. Anyway it's all good now...
